Comparative proteome analysis revealed the differences in response to both <i>Mycobacterium tuberculosis</i> and <i>Mycobacterium bovis</i> infection of bovine alveolar macrophages.

Cai Yurong Y   Gao Weifeng W   Wang Pu P   Zhang Gang G   Wang Xiaoping X   Jiang Lingling L   Zeng Jin J   Wang Yujiong Y   Wu Zhiwei Z   Li Yong Y  

Frontiers in cellular and infection microbiology 20231101


Tuberculosis (TB), attributed to the <i>Mycobacterium tuberculosis</i> complex, is one of the most serious zoonotic diseases worldwide. Nevertheless, the host mechanisms preferentially leveraged by Mycobacterium remain unclear. After infection, both <i>Mycobacterium tuberculosis</i> (MTB) and <i>Mycobacterium bovis</i> (MB) bacteria exhibit intimate interactions with host alveolar macrophages; however, the specific mechanisms underlying these macrophage responses remain ambiguous.
